Acts of violence bring regret and repercussions for widowed pest exterminator Chua and his son Meng. But control over their lives is not a familiar feeling for either of them. The dense cityscape of Singapore hems them in their precarious existence, offering little tenderness or space to breathe freely. His father’s long shifts of gruelling work for a thankless employer coupled with his grandmother’s advancing illness have left Meng isolated, and susceptible to being pressured into joining ranks with a group of bullies from school. Compulsory military service looms near. The unknown world of the jungle holds its own threats, but also the possibility of bringing Meng closer to understanding his own nature, and connecting with something bigger. (Berlinale)
